About the role
Job Summary
The Pre-Registration Scheduling Specialist is responsible for pre-registration, insurance verifications and rescheduling for multiple departments including physician offices within Berkshire Health Systems and Berkshire Faculty Services. He/She will maintain excellent customer service in accordance with standards of Berkshire Health Systems. Duties include analyzing patient or MD requests and coordinate accurate instruction and information exchange through inbound and outbound communication as privacy guidelines are followed; identify and determine the order of appropriate insurance(s) (Medical, Work Comp, Legal, or Client Billing) listed on the account using one or more verification programs; translate accurate payer eligibility returns to aid Patient Accounts in the prevention of bad debt or denials before the time of billing; enter accurate ICD 9 Code(s) when scheduling and rescheduling and follow strict federal medical necessity standards; perform registration, authorization/referral retrieval for outpatient testing/appointments, and mailing duties for departments as needed.

Experience
- 1 year clinical experience preferred. Medical Terminology required.
- Demonstrate strong skills in telephone and written communications required.
- Demonstrated customer service focus required. Basic computer skills required.
- Proven typing ability. Experience in hospital environment preferred.
- Knowledge of outpatient tests, procedures and appointment types preferred.
- Previous experience in hospital Meditech Scheduling and Admitting functions preferred
Education
- Two years of college or equivalent work experience preferred.
- High school graduate.
- Medical Terminology required.
- Ability and willingness to train assist in training of new hires.
- Ability to understand and speak Spanish is desired.
Additional Requirements
- Professional presentation with exceptional customer service skills; including oral, written and telephone communication.
- Strong typing skills and computer systems experience.
- Must posses and demonstrate strong organizational skills and flexibility.
- Able to speak English language in clear manner.
- Expert knowledge & ability to interpret eligiblity responses. (i.e: Passport, REVES, BMC Healthnet & HNE Direct).
- Ability to trouble shoot & maintatin proper operation of business equipment.
- Ability to handle stressful situations calmly & rationally.
- Meet pre -established productivity expectations despite high level of interruptions.
- Maintain professional & courteous demeanor in spite of very difficult patient interactions.
- Ability to become liaison to department we service.
- Individual must possess in-depth knowledge of department and maintain communication with department in order to best serve the dept. (i.e: training, protocols, trouble shooting, patient communication, & continually improving service to their location.)
Schedule:
- Hours: 9:00am-6:00pm
- Monday-Friday
